Introducing BlueJeans Events and WorkCast

BlueJeans Events, and WorkCast belong to a category of solutions that help Webinar and Conferencing. Different products excel in different areas, so the best platform for your business will depend on your specific needs and requirements.

BlueJeans Events covers Collaboration with Video, Attendee Engagement with Chat, Conference Call Management with Offline, Sales Call Management with Phone Calls, etc.

WorkCast focuses on Attendee Engagement, Manage Social Presence, Content Management with Video, Generation Of New Leads, etc.
